Fraud Detection Tools in an Online Gaming Web Platform

Fraud detection tools play a critical role in maintaining the integrity and security of online gaming web platforms. As these platforms continue to grow in popularity, they become attractive targets for fraudulent activities such as account takeovers, cheating, payment fraud, and identity theft. To protect both the platform and its users, developers implement advanced fraud detection systems that analyze user behavior, transaction patterns, and other relevant data points. These tools are designed to identify suspicious activities quickly and accurately while minimizing false positives that could disrupt legitimate gameplay.

One common approach involves real-time monitoring of player actions to detect anomalies that deviate from typical behavior. For example, if a user suddenly wins an unusually high number of games or makes rapid transactions inconsistent with their previous activity, the system flags this for further review. Machine learning algorithms enhance this process by continuously learning from new data and adapting to emerging fraud tactics without requiring manual rule updates. This dynamic capability enables platforms to stay ahead of sophisticated fraudsters who constantly evolve their methods.

Another essential component is identity verification technology that ensures players are who they claim to be during registration or when making significant changes to their accounts. Tools such as biometric authentication, two-factor authentication (2FA), and document verification help prevent fake accounts or unauthorized access attempts. These measures not only reduce fraudulent registrations but also contribute to building trust within the gaming community.

Payment fraud detection is equally important on online gaming platforms where virtual goods or currency often have real-world value. Advanced analytics examine transaction histories for irregularities like multiple failed payment attempts from different locations or sudden spikes in spending patterns. Integrating with secure payment gateways equipped with anti-fraud features adds another layer of protection against chargebacks and stolen credit card usage.

Collaboration between different layers of security technologies enhances overall effectiveness in combating fraud. Combining behavioral analytics with device fingerprinting helps identify users operating multiple accounts from the same device or location under different identities-a common tactic used by cheaters aiming for unfair advantages or bonus exploitation.

Moreover, many platforms employ automated alert systems that notify administrators about potential threats promptly so they can take appropriate action before damage occurs. Continuous updating of these tools based on feedback loops improves accuracy over time while reducing operational costs associated with manual investigations.
